Good info here!
Just to add a tidbit, I haven't had a problem yet with moisture, but that probably isn't surprising given that humidity in PHX is often around 15% or less. I've driven in the rain before too, but that would still only be a few consecutive days of slightly more humid conditions.
I'm glad I read through this thread though, since coating the board sounds like a good thing to do anyway and I plan on building another controller at some point.
|